#include "content/browser/scheduler/browser_task_executor.h"
#include "content/public/browser/browser_task_traits.h"
namespace content {
namespace {
// |g_browser_task_executor| is intentionally leaked on shutdown.
BrowserTaskExecutor* g_browser_task_executor = nullptr;
} // namespace
BrowserTaskExecutor::BrowserTaskExecutor() = default;
BrowserTaskExecutor::~BrowserTaskExecutor() = default;
// static
void BrowserTaskExecutor::Create() {
DCHECK(!g_browser_task_executor);
g_browser_task_executor = new BrowserTaskExecutor();
base::RegisterTaskExecutor(BrowserTaskTraitsExtension::kExtensionId,
g_browser_task_executor);
}
// static
void BrowserTaskExecutor::ResetForTesting() {
if (g_browser_task_executor) {
base::UnregisterTaskExecutorForTesting(
BrowserTaskTraitsExtension::kExtensionId);
delete g_browser_task_executor;
g_browser_task_executor = nullptr;
}
}
bool BrowserTaskExecutor::PostDelayedTaskWithTraits(
const base::Location& from_here,
const base::TaskTraits& traits,
base::OnceClosure task,
base::TimeDelta delay) {
return GetTaskRunner(traits)->PostDelayedTask(from_here, std::move(task),
delay);
}
scoped_refptr<base::TaskRunner> BrowserTaskExecutor::CreateTaskRunnerWithTraits(
const base::TaskTraits& traits) {
return GetTaskRunner(traits);
}
scoped_refptr<base::SequencedTaskRunner>
BrowserTaskExecutor::CreateSequencedTaskRunnerWithTraits(
const base::TaskTraits& traits) {
return GetTaskRunner(traits);
}
scoped_refptr<base::SingleThreadTaskRunner>
BrowserTaskExecutor::CreateSingleThreadTaskRunnerWithTraits(
const base::TaskTraits& traits,
base::SingleThreadTaskRunnerThreadMode thread_mode) {
return GetTaskRunner(traits);
}
#if defined(OS_WIN)
scoped_refptr<base::SingleThreadTaskRunner>
BrowserTaskExecutor::CreateCOMSTATaskRunnerWithTraits(
const base::TaskTraits& traits,
base::SingleThreadTaskRunnerThreadMode thread_mode) {
return GetTaskRunner(traits);
}
#endif // defined(OS_WIN)
scoped_refptr<base::SingleThreadTaskRunner> BrowserTaskExecutor::GetTaskRunner(
const base::TaskTraits& traits) {
DCHECK_EQ(BrowserTaskTraitsExtension::kExtensionId, traits.extension_id());
const BrowserTaskTraitsExtension& extension =
traits.GetExtension<BrowserTaskTraitsExtension>();
BrowserThread::ID thread_id = extension.browser_thread();
DCHECK_LT(thread_id, BrowserThread::ID::ID_COUNT);
return BrowserThread::GetTaskRunnerForThread(thread_id);
}
} // namespace content
